Summary

WILSON CASE, INC. has accumulated 5 OSHA violations across 1 inspection over 14 years of recorded history, with $5,460 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 49th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 64 employers.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 14 years ago.

Federal records were found in 1 of 15 sources. Sources without matching records returned empty for this establishment.

Safety self-report (OSHA 300A)

Recordable injury rates the employer filed with OSHA’s Injury Tracking Application. DART covers cases with days away, restricted, or transferred; TRIR is the total recordable case rate.

Reported for 25 average annual employees at this establishment.

Source: OSHA ITA Form 300A (employer self-reported). Rates are per 100 full-time equivalent workers. Establishments below the ~10-FTE threshold are not required to report.
